What is Ledger Live?
Ledger Live is a software application designed by Ledger, a company known for its innovative hardware wallets that store private keys offline. The application functions as a companion to these hardware wallets, enabling users to manage their cryptocurrency assets. By integrating directly with the Ledger hardware device, Ledger Live ensures a secure environment to store, send, and receive digital currencies.
Unlike other wallets, Ledger Live is particularly useful for those who prioritize security. It allows users to manage over 1,500 cryptocurrencies, including Bitcoin, Ethereum, and many others. Additionally, Ledger Live provides features for portfolio tracking, buying and selling crypto, staking, and more. With regular software updates and new features, it is a comprehensive tool for managing your crypto assets safely and efficiently.

Key Features of Ledger Live
Now that you know how to log into Ledger Live, let’s take a look at some of its key features that make it an essential tool for cryptocurrency management.
One of the most important features of Ledger Live is its security. By linking the app to your hardware wallet, your private keys never leave the device. All transactions are signed on the hardware wallet, ensuring your keys remain offline and away from potential online threats. This is especially crucial given the increasing number of phishing attacks and malware that target cryptocurrency holders.
Ledger Live allows you to keep track of your entire cryptocurrency portfolio in one place. The portfolio page displays the total value of your holdings, and it even updates in real-time based on the current market prices. This feature is incredibly useful for users who want to stay informed about their investments without constantly checking external exchanges.
Ledger Live integrates with third-party partners to allow users to buy and sell cryptocurrencies directly from the application. Using **third-party services like Coinify or Moonpay, you can quickly buy Bitcoin, Ethereum, or other cryptocurrencies using traditional payment methods such as bank transfers or credit cards.
Another fantastic feature of Ledger Live is its staking functionality. For cryptocurrencies that support staking (such as Tezos or Tron), Ledger Live allows you to stake directly from the app. Staking involves locking up your cryptocurrency in the network to earn rewards, which can be a great way to generate passive income from your assets.

Troubleshooting Common Ledger Live Login Issues
While the Ledger Live app is generally reliable, users may encounter occasional issues when trying to log in. Here are a few common problems and their solutions:
Ledger Live Doesn’t Recognize My Device:
Ensure your Ledger device is properly connected to your computer or mobile device. Try using a different USB port or cable.
Make sure your Ledger device has the latest firmware. You can update it through the Manager tab in Ledger Live.
PIN Code Errors:
If you forget your PIN, you will need to reset the device using your recovery phrase (12 or 24 words).
For security reasons, Ledger devices do not allow you to recover or bypass a forgotten PIN without the recovery phrase.
Ledger Live Crashes or Freezes:
Try restarting the application or reinstalling it.
If the problem persists, ensure your operating system is up to date, as compatibility issues can sometimes cause crashes.
